Full date rolled up to a year?

I have one field in my data that is all dates (MM/DD/YYYY).  I'd like to condense this down to just years so that people can search for everything that happened in a given year.  I know that I can change the number format to just YYYY, but when I do that it still differentiates between the different dates in my search boxes while still showing them as the same value.

09/20/2012 shows as 2012

04/14/2012 shows as 2012

12/31/2012 shows as 2012

etc, etc

So when I search for 2012 in a search box, I get a bunch of values returned that display 2012, but aren't rolled up.  Is there any way I can roll up my dates by year without editing the underlying data?  Thanks!
